<h1 style="text-align:left;">Balancing</h1>
<p>Balance is a funny one. I didn&#8217;t question what it was or why I needed in my life or how it should look until this year, until I started to become more aware of how I functioned best. And the strange thing was that balance, as prescribed by everyone else I&#8217;d ever listened too, wasn&#8217;t balanced at all to me.</p>
<p>Balance for me is doing things when I actually want to. That to me is true balance, as dictated by my body which innately knows how to keep itself in balance anyway.</p>
<p>When I do things to extreme it&#8217;s usually because I&#8217;ve been going in the opposite direction too hard for too long and this act will right the balance.The rest of the time I am happily living in a state that suits me, no matter how it might look to other people.</p>
<p><strong>It&#8217;s so simple. It&#8217;s so logical. It&#8217;s like a revelation to me.</strong></p>
<p>And I think that is the hardest thing about achieving balance. <em>It might not look balanced to other people.</em> My life doesn&#8217;t look balanced to my partner but you know what, he suffers when I try to live any other way because I am suffering. It might not look right but even he can tell when I&#8217;m in my sweet spot.</p>
<p>And that is what balance is for me&#8230;<strong>my sweet spot</strong>&#8230;no matter how unbalanced it may seem.</p>

<h1>Challenging&#8230;</h1>
<p>I like to think that I always see challenges as good things. When people ask me why I moved to Vancouver I always say &#8216;for an adventure!&#8217;. Sometimes thought I forget to see the good in challenges, to see them for what they really are&#8230;</p>
<p>Opportunities to grow into something more.</p>
<p><strong>:: What is challenging you the most right now? And how can you be grateful for it?</strong> Right this moment I am challenged by my relationship. Loving someone does not mean you don&#8217;t want to throttle them sometimes!</p>
<p>I am challenged by the ever evolving, dynamic reasons why I feel compelled to make Art. Sometimes they are so tangible I could kiss them. Other days it&#8217;s a feeling, just a knowing, that if I don&#8217;t sing&#8230;if I don&#8217;t put pen to paper&#8230;if I don&#8217;t transform something today, even just a pile of books or clothes on my body&#8230;<em>I will stop being who I truly am.</em> I am grateful that I am compelled  to create whether I can comprehend why I do it or not.</p>
<p>I am challenged by the scope of the things I dream of doing: the album I&#8217;ll record, the book I&#8217;ll write, the course I&#8217;ll offer, the performances I&#8217;ll give, the home I&#8217;ll build, the people I hope to touch. Sometimes I feel like I could fly. Sometimes it all weighs on top of me like a pile of bricks. I&#8217;m grateful that I have beautiful dreams, like stars, to aim for!</p>
<p><strong>:: Reflect on one challenging thing you did this year&#8230;</strong> I commited to learning about myself this year. I challenged myself to grow and be aware and see what came of it.</p>
<p>And what came was adventure, a job I love, a proposal, plans for the future, a course offered and well received, Art made, ideas percolating, more direction than I&#8217;ve had in years. Not bad for a years work!</p>
<p>I can&#8217;t see the direct thread from this close in time but I KNOW that it&#8217;s not an accident that when I get curious about myself and my inner-workings my life took on a very different shape. Yup, don&#8217;t understand it but feel it to be true. I would like to thank my trusty journal for holding my hand, it&#8217;s been emotional!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h1>I fear unedited poetry like others fear the monster lurking under their beds.</h1>
<p>Nothing freaks me out more than the thought of Poetry being &#8216;done&#8217; in one go&#8230;mainly because nothing thrills me more than MESSING around with a poem after I&#8217;ve captured it. <strong>How dare you steal my thrill one-draft-wonders!</strong></p>
<p>I pin down the gist of things with a few ham-fisted phrases and then gear up for the delicious act of peeling apart these glorified place-fillers until I hit on what I truly want to evoke. Ah! Blissful!</p>
<p>NaPoWriMo seriously squashes that one. All I can think about at the moment is <a title="NaPoWriMo – Day 1" href="http://lightinglittlefires.wordpress.com/2011/11/01/napowrimo-day-1/">the poem I published on the first day</a>, cringing at the thought of its rough edges and day-dreaming about how I&#8217;d tweak it into shape. I should be thinking about my next offering but I&#8217;m distracted by the joys of noodling and fearful of published crap.</p>
